**Ticket: Drift in Hollowfen queue compaction settings**

The log compaction settings on the Hollowfen message queue brokers in production no longer match what we cut the last release against. Someone hand-tuned compaction lag and segment size on two brokers during the March incident and the change was never folded back into the baseline. Before tagging the next release, we need the fleet reconciled so compaction behavior is uniform; otherwise retention math in the release notes will be wrong. The intended baseline values are these.

deployment values, tawif-kageg:
zorael:
  log_level: debug
  metrics_host: metrics.zorael.qorvelsys.internal
  pin: 3988
  pool_size: 32

Changelog — Datewise v3.2: changed defaults. Heads up: date rendering now defaults to locale-aware formats instead of the hard-coded day-month-year string we'd been shipping since forever. Most tenants won't notice, but anyone parsing rendered dates downstream (yes, people do this) will break. The override flag still works, so if a pager goes off tonight, flip it back per-tenant and file a ticket. The formatter now starts with the following defaults.

settings of tagug-fajof:
[zorwyn]
host = zorwyn.nelvrosys.corp
user = zorwyn_svc
database = zorwyn_prod

Team,

The franchise agreement with Caldmoor Provisions is signed. Effective next month, their branches in the Harrowgate region operate under our Brightvale banner. Branch managers: expect revised supply schedules and co-branding kits within two weeks. Royalty terms are final; do not discuss rates with Caldmoor staff. Training sessions start the 14th — attendance mandatory for all shift leads. Questions go through Regional Ops, not Caldmoor directly. Specifics on our expansion strategy follow below.

internal memo for bawep-haweg: Zorvanox Systems is in early talks to buy Weniusek Systems for about $23.3 million. The Ralax launch date is October 4, and nothing goes to the press before then.